Transaction 539bb163aab936466430cc4ec0b1c31928937984895f1124cb66d06bfbaa6ad6
1 Input
1 Output
-
539bb163aab936466430cc4ec0b1c31928937984895f1124cb66d06bfbaa6ad6:0
- value
- 39497
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a3581cd84bd8e69730f54f98546119d0128c5914 OP_EQUAL
- address
- 3GahczGKYLNfi1gh3PUdRkt785CL2tkbhV